Overview
Local network cable removal involves the careful disconnection and dismantling of network cables within a specific area. This process is often necessary during office relocations, infrastructure upgrades, or building renovations. Proper removal ensures that cables are either reused, recycled, or disposed of safely, minimizing environmental impact and reducing costs. Network cables, such as Ethernet or fiber optic cables, are integral to modern communication systems. Their removal must be handled with care to avoid damage to the cables themselves or the surrounding infrastructure. This task typically requires specialized tools and expertise to ensure efficiency and safety.
Structure and Working Principle
Network cables are composed of conductive materials, such as copper or optical fibers, encased in protective sheathing. The removal process begins with identifying the cables to be disconnected, followed by safely unplugging or cutting them. Tools like cable cutters, strippers, and testing equipment are commonly used. The working principle involves isolating the cables from the network, ensuring no live connections remain that could pose electrical hazards. Proper labeling and documentation are crucial to avoid confusion during reinstallation or future maintenance. The process may also involve testing cables for functionality before removal to determine if they can be reused.
Key Features
Local network cable removal is characterized by its precision and attention to detail. The process must be methodical to prevent damage to other network components or the building structure. Key features include the use of specialized tools, adherence to safety protocols, and efficient handling of materials. Another important feature is the ability to adapt to different types of cables and installation environments. For example, removing cables from ceiling conduits requires different techniques than those used for under-floor cabling. Professionals must also consider the potential for dust or debris generation during the removal process and take steps to mitigate it.
Application Areas
Local network cable removal is applicable in various settings, including office buildings, data centers, educational institutions, and industrial facilities. It is often part of larger projects such as network upgrades, office redesigns, or building demolitions. In data centers, cable removal is critical for maintaining organized and efficient cabling systems. In office environments, it may be necessary during relocations or when transitioning to wireless networks. Industrial facilities may require cable removal as part of equipment upgrades or compliance with new safety standards.
Maintenance and Precautions
Proper maintenance of tools and equipment is essential for safe and efficient cable removal. Regularly inspect cutting tools and testing devices to ensure they are in good working condition. Safety precautions include wearing protective gear, such as gloves and goggles, and ensuring the work area is free of hazards. Before starting the removal process, verify that all cables are de-energized to prevent electrical shocks. Use cable ties or labels to organize removed cables for easy identification and disposal. Dispose of old cables according to local regulations, considering recycling options for materials like copper and plastic.
